Rudolph Peter Gollomb (November 6, 1911 – September 11, 1991) was a player in the National Football League for the Philadelphia Eagles in 1936 as a guard. He played at the collegiate level at Carroll University and the University of Wisconsin–Madison.

Biography

Gollomb was born Rudolph Peter Gollomb on November 6, 1911, in Oshkosh, Wisconsin. He died September 11, 1991.
